3.4 Inbound Call

3.4.1 Inbound Routes

When a call is made from outside, you want to forward this call to an extension or IVR. This

Chapter will introduce you how to deal with the inbound calls.

Please configure it on this page:【Inbound Routes】

General

Distinctive Ring Tone: mapping the custom ring tone file, e.g. set distinctive ring tone as

“External”, the phone will play this ring tone when receiving the call. Note: The phone must

support such feature as well.

When incoming calls come from outbound line (FXO/GSM, VoIP), the calls can be accessed to

Extension User, Call Queue, Conference, IVR, etc. You can choose freely based on your

condition.

Port DIDs

If user wants to make the incoming call from the outbound line (FXO/GSM trunk) access to the

specified extension user, call queue, conference or IVR, please configure it here:

Click【Port DIDs】->【New Port DIDs】:
